2/3y+1=1/6y+8 equals what

Respuesta :

icxel icxel
  • 03-12-2019
Explanation:

2/3y+1=1/6y+8
Multiply both sides of the equation by 6 you get
4y+6=y+48


4y+6=y+48
Move variable to the left side and change its sign
4y-y+6=48


4y-y=48-6
Collect like terms
3y=48-6


3y=42
Divide both sides of the equation by 3 and your final answer is
y=14
